PROBLEM TO BE SOLVED: To suppress generation of soot by detecting an injection time point and/or an ignition time point in relation to a lambda in a second operating system, in a device having first and second operating systems for directly injecting fuel into a combustion chamber during an intake step and a compression step. SOLUTION: At the time of uniform operation as a first operating system, a throttle valve 11 is partially opened or closed in relation to a desired torque, and fuel is injected into a combustion chamber 4 from an injection valve 9 during an intake step. Swirl flow (overflow) is applied on injected fuel, and is nearly uniformly distributed into the combustion chamber 4. On the other hand, at the time of stratified operation as a second operating system, the throttle valve 11 is largely opened, and fuel is injected from the injection valve 9 into the combustion chamber 4 during the compressed step. At the time of the second operating system operation, an injection timing point and/or an ignition time point are/is detected in relation to a lambda, and is put operation control to use. It is thus possible to reduce fuel consumption, and it is also possible to suppress generation of soot.
